Group 1: Interest Rate Dynamics - Personal loan interest rates are influenced by the Federal Reserve's decisions regarding the federal funds rate, with increases leading to higher borrowing costs [4]. - Historical trends show that major economic events, such as recessions, typically result in the Fed lowering rates to stimulate recovery, which in turn affects personal loan rates [5][6]. Group 2: Current Statistics - The average personal loan interest rate is currently 12.21%, with rates from lenders ranging between 6.24% and 35.99% [8]. - As of September 2025, the average personal loan debt per borrower in the U.S. was $11,724, and inflation is reported at 3% month over month [8]. - The Federal Reserve has reduced the federal funds rate three times in 2025, with the current target rate set between 3.5% and 3.75% [8]. Group 3: Credit Score Influence - Credit scores play a significant role in determining personal loan interest rates, with higher scores generally leading to better rates for borrowers [7].
